APEXI N1 EXHAUST HITTING HEAT SHIELD, anyone?
My Apexi N1 cat back is hitting my heat shield at the second bent.
The installer said there is no way to fix it. It hits the heat shield
when air is going backward (close throttle)
anyone had the same problem and had it fixed?

It's to keep the heat from the exhaust system from radiating into the passenger compartment. Since the R has so little undercoating and nothing lining the inside of the car, this is a moot point.
Anything back of the catalytic doesn't get really hot (daily driving) anyways.

Mine did this too. I mearly took a crowbar and slightly bent the heat sheild away from the exhaust piping. I decided to keep the shield and just bent it a bit.
Works great since
